From: Matt Corallo Date: Wed, 13 Mar 2024 21:37:21 +0000 (+0000) Subject: Skip passing the `--target` to clang on Android X-Git-Tag: v0.0.121.3~2^2 X-Git-Url: http://git.bitcoin.ninja/index.cgi?a=commitdiff_plain;h=2dc5209c398ec23e5ce4f2a287bb55c33c681811;p=ldk-java Skip passing the `--target` to clang on Android --- diff --git a/genbindings.sh b/genbindings.sh index 3b66af44..897f1d62 100755 --- a/genbindings.sh +++ b/genbindings.sh @@ -81,8 +81,10 @@ fi COMMON_COMPILE="$CC -std=c11 -Wall -Wextra -Wno-unused-parameter -Wno-ignored-qualifiers -Wno-unused-function -Wno-nullability-completeness -Wno-pointer-sign -Wdate-time -ffile-prefix-map=$(pwd)=" COMMON_CC="" -[[ "$TARGET_STRING" != "x86"* ]] && COMMON_CC="$COMMON_CC --target=$TARGET_STRING -mcpu=$LDK_TARGET_CPU" -[[ "$TARGET_STRING" = "x86"* ]] && COMMON_CC="$COMMON_CC --target=$TARGET_STRING -march=$LDK_TARGET_CPU -mtune=$LDK_TARGET_CPU" +if [[ "$TARGET_STRING != *"android" ]]; then + [[ "$TARGET_STRING" != "x86"* ]] && COMMON_CC="$COMMON_CC --target=$TARGET_STRING -mcpu=$LDK_TARGET_CPU" + [[ "$TARGET_STRING" = "x86"* ]] && COMMON_CC="$COMMON_CC --target=$TARGET_STRING -march=$LDK_TARGET_CPU -mtune=$LDK_TARGET_CPU" +fi [ "$IS_MAC" = "true" -a "$MACOS_SDK" != "" ] && COMMON_COMPILE="$COMMON_COMPILE -isysroot $MACOS_SDK" DEBUG_ARG="$3"